Latest Posts

Topic: Bugs between build20 and build21

Nordfriese
Avatar
Joined: 2017-01-17, 18:07
Posts: 1929
OS: Debian Testing
Version: Latest master
Ranking
One Elder of Players
Location: 0x55555d3a34c0
Posted at: 2020-04-14, 19:20

There was recently a build-21 map overhaul,

(It's still in progress, the PR is not merged yet)

now bugs.. Are there some decisions on build-21, or are we just becoming impatient?

There are currently 161 open issues and PRs targeted to b21 (https://github.com/widelands/widelands/milestone/1), so it's still some time off. However in my opinion there have been so many new features that IMHO we should consider making the release as soon as all the critical bugs are fixed (which will still take some time though).


Top Quote
niektory
Avatar
Joined: 2019-06-03, 20:06
Posts: 206
Ranking
Widelands-Forum-Junkie
Location: Poland
Posted at: 2020-04-14, 19:39

Nordfriese wrote:

However in my opinion there have been so many new features that IMHO we should consider making the release as soon as all the critical bugs are fixed (which will still take some time though).

I agree.


Top Quote
hessenfarmer
Avatar
Joined: 2014-12-11, 23:16
Posts: 2646
Ranking
One Elder of Players
Location: Bavaria
Posted at: 2020-04-14, 20:34

WorldSavior wrote:

In the collectors mode, unexperienced players don't know what the match is about. Reason: There is no more message at the beginning of the match about the wares, it appears only after 60 minutes. There should be a message at the beginning of the match, but definitely no popup.

hessenfarmer wrote:

WorldSavior wrote:

Regression bug: Economy settings of Atlantean Blackroot Flour are missing, spotted in Amazons6762

they were removed due to being consistent with e.g. empire wine. see https://github.com/widelands/widelands/pull/3682

It's bad, because mills can waste time for superflouus black flower now. Imperial wine is a different story, because the whinery only produces one type of ware.

It should not waste time as it should only do blackrootflour if it is needed or no cornflour is needed. so if cornflour needed and no blackrootflour it will do blackroot.


Top Quote
kaputtnik
Avatar
Joined: 2013-02-18, 20:48
Posts: 2433
OS: Archlinux
Version: current master
Ranking
One Elder of Players
Location: Germany
Posted at: 2020-04-14, 20:35

Nordfriese wrote:

However in my opinion there have been so many new features that IMHO we should consider making the release as soon as all the critical bugs are fixed (which will still take some time though).

Yes, especially because some new features already introduced new bugs...

Some one should just declare the feature freeze... I'd vote for it face-smile.png


Fight simulator for Widelands:
https://wide-fighter.netlify.app/

Top Quote
Nordfriese
Avatar
Joined: 2017-01-17, 18:07
Posts: 1929
OS: Debian Testing
Version: Latest master
Ranking
One Elder of Players
Location: 0x55555d3a34c0
Posted at: 2020-04-14, 20:48

Way too soon now!! face-wink.png
There are a bunch of bugs in current master that could be real showstoppers, e.g. the shipping bugs I'm currently working on (yes the branch is still far from ready face-wink.png ). Also all PRs now open should be merged for b21.

But we could already go through the list of issues targeted to the active milestone and postpone all feature requests and minor bugs that don't urgently need to be taken care of for b21.
I'll open a b22-rc1 milestone for those, and create a label "Urgent" for all issues that really need to go into b21. (edit: done)

Edited: 2020-04-14, 20:51

Top Quote
Nordfriese
Avatar
Joined: 2017-01-17, 18:07
Posts: 1929
OS: Debian Testing
Version: Latest master
Ranking
One Elder of Players
Location: 0x55555d3a34c0
Posted at: 2020-04-14, 21:30

I did some cleaning up on the milestone, now only 17 urgent bugs left of which 6 already have an open PR.
Of course any dev who wants to fix a retargeted issue for b21 is still welcome to do so face-smile.png

Edit: All bugs really intended to be fixed for b21 should be marked with the "urgent" label. Those targeted to b21 without this label haven't been decided on yet.

Edited: 2020-04-14, 21:32

Top Quote
simplypeachy

Joined: 2009-04-23, 12:42
Posts: 153
Ranking
At home in WL-forums
Location: Hampshire, UK
Posted at: 2020-04-15, 02:41

If any of the open PRs need testing I'm happy to give them a whirl.


WARNING: New-style view packet not found. There may be strange effects regarding unseen areas.
_aD on IRC

Top Quote
Nordfriese
Avatar
Joined: 2017-01-17, 18:07
Posts: 1929
OS: Debian Testing
Version: Latest master
Ranking
One Elder of Players
Location: 0x55555d3a34c0
Posted at: 2020-04-15, 08:41

It would be good if you could test the tribes filtering branch: https://github.com/widelands/widelands/pull/3693
The PR has been open for two months now and nobody found time for it yet. If you test it, I'll do the code review and we might have it for b21.


Top Quote
niektory
Avatar
Joined: 2019-06-03, 20:06
Posts: 206
Ranking
Widelands-Forum-Junkie
Location: Poland
Posted at: 2020-04-15, 14:50

I nominate these for "urgent":


Top Quote
Nordfriese
Avatar
Joined: 2017-01-17, 18:07
Posts: 1929
OS: Debian Testing
Version: Latest master
Ranking
One Elder of Players
Location: 0x55555d3a34c0
Posted at: 2020-04-15, 14:58

I am working on both in a branch that will also fix some other urgent shipping-related issues. But just to clarify I gave them (and another related issue) the urgent label now anyway.

Edited: 2020-04-15, 14:59

Top Quote